Gropius House

Side Chairs

The set of dining room chairs, built for the Director’s House at the Dessau Bauhaus, consists of three sections of continuous chrome plated tubular steel with a “sleigh” base which facilitates mobility and canvas covers. While the chairs date from 1925, the custom canvas covers were custom-made for the Gropius House in 1973. In the summer of 1981, one chair from this set was exhibited in the Museum of Modern Art exhibition entitled Marcel Breuer: Furniture and Interiors. The circular dining table was also part of the original furnishings of the Directors’ House.
